- (P QR ST SUV PW X YZ [\ ]^ _ ` abcde fgh Y[ i j k !l m n o !p qrs tuv wxy()VCodeLineNumberTableLocalVariableTablethis-Lnet/sf/antcontrib/antclipse/ClassPathParser;parse*(Ljava/io/File;Lorg/xml/sax/HandlerBase;)V saxParserLjavax/xml/parsers/SAXParser;uriLjava/lang/String; pceException0Ljavax/xml/parsers/ParserConfigurationException;be%Lorg/apache/tools/ant/BuildException;locationLorg/apache/tools/ant/Location; throwableLjava/lang/Throwable;excLorg/xml/sax/SAXParseException;Lorg/xml/sax/SAXException;Ljava/io/FileNotFoundException;Ljava/io/IOException; ioexceptionfileLjava/io/File;handlerLorg/xml/sax/HandlerBase;fNamefileInputStreamLjava/io/FileInputStream; inputSourceLorg/xml/sax/InputSource; Exceptions SourceFileClassPathParser.java )*z {|} ~ java/lang/StringBufferfile:  |java/io/FileInputStream )org/xml/sax/InputSource )  0.javax/xml/parsers/ParserConfigurationException#org/apache/tools/ant/BuildExceptionParser configuration failed )org/xml/sax/SAXParseExceptionorg/apache/tools/ant/Location ) ; | )org/xml/sax/SAXExceptionjava/io/FileNotFoundException )java/io/IOExceptionError reading file *+net/sf/antcontrib/antclipse/ClassPathParserjava/lang/Object java/io/FilegetName()Ljava/lang/String;"javax/xml/parsers/SAXParserFactory newInstance&()Ljavax/xml/parsers/SAXParserFactory; newSAXParser()Ljavax/xml/parsers/SAXParser;append,(Ljava/lang/String;)Ljava/lang/StringBuffer;java/lang/Stringreplace(CC)Ljava/lang/String;toString(Ljava/io/File;)V(Ljava/io/InputStream;)V setSystemId(Ljava/lang/String;)Vjavax/xml/parsers/SAXParser5(Lorg/xml/sax/InputSource;Lorg/xml/sax/HandlerBase;)V*(Ljava/lang/String;Ljava/lang/Throwable;)V getLineNumber()IgetColumnNumber(Ljava/lang/String;II)V getException()Ljava/lang/Exception; getLocation!()Lorg/apache/tools/ant/Location;UNKNOWN_LOCATION setLocation"(Lorg/apache/tools/ant/Location;)V getMessageI(Ljava/lang/String;Ljava/lang/Throwable;Lorg/apache/tools/ant/Location;)V(Ljava/lang/Throwable;)Vclose!'()*+/*,)- ./01+ +N:::Y-\/  : Y+ : Y:,:Y:Y-:::     Y :: Y:Y#:Y%:  :  &:  SY Sg S! S" S$ VY $,%-./ 24/596D7K8S9VgY:[<g>i@ABDEFGIKMNOPRTVX\ `ebeh-@23/$45[ 6789 <:;5<=iS>?<=$>@ >A >BCB ./DEFGH5IJ  KLMNO